I get these avcs when running kopete:

avc:  denied  { write } for  pid=4371 exe=/usr/bin/kdeinit name=cleaned 
dev=hda5 ino=1567855 scontext=jwboyer:user_r:user_t 
tcontext=system_u:object_r:file_t tclass=file

avc:  denied  { write } for  pid=4371 exe=/usr/bin/kdeinit name=l dev=hda5 
ino=1567856 scontext=jwboyer:user_r:user_t tcontext=system_u:object_r:file_t 
tclass=dir

avc:  denied  { add_name } for  pid=4371 exe=/usr/bin/kdeinit 
name=loginnet.passport.com_login.srf_42a239b5.new 
scontext=jwboyer:user_r:user_t tcontext=system_u:object_r:file_t tclass=dir

avc:  denied  { create } for  pid=4371 exe=/usr/bin/kdeinit 
name=loginnet.passport.com_login.srf_42a239b5.new 
scontext=jwboyer:user_r:user_t tcontext=jwboyer:object_r:file_t tclass=file

avc:  denied  { write } for  pid=4371 exe=/usr/bin/kdeinit 
path=/var/tmp/kdecache-jwboyer/http/l/loginnet.passport.com_login.srf_42a239b5.new 
dev=hda5 ino=1571952 scontext=jwboyer:user_r:user_t 
tcontext=jwboyer:object_r:file_t tclass=file

to solve issues like this, should i define a new policy for kdeinit, put 
kdeinit into a different domain, define some dontaudit rules, etc?  

there are lots of avcs to deal with, and i am just trying to determine what an 
appropriate fix for some of them are.
